DEMONSTRATIVES
THIS THAT THESE THOSE We use “this” (singular) and “these” (plural) to talk about people/ things that are near us in distance (here) or time. Examples: I like this color. I like these colors. What have you been doing these days? We use “that” (singular) and “those” (plural) to talk about people/ things that are far away (there) in distance or time. Examples: Can you see that start in the sky? Can you bring me those books on that table please? I don’t remember that day. Write some sentences with this, that, these and those.
